Through instant petition under Article 199 of the Constitution of Islamic Republic of Pakistan, 1973, the petitioner prayed for setting aside the order-dated 06.05.2014 pasted by the learned Additional Sessions Judge, Lahore in his capacity as Ex-officio Justice of Peace.
2. Arguments heard. Record perused.
3. From the record available on the file, it reveals that the petitioner was one of the development partner of the LDA and they purchased land measuring 95-Kanal 13 Marlas for LDA City project from the real owner of the land namely Jawad Hassan on 28.01.2014 through registered sale-deed. It was obse rved that in the application for registration of criminal case, the description of the land and the length of the land under possession and cultivated by the Respondents No. 3 to 6 was not mentioned therein. Mere mentioning that they took some area from Sheikh Javed on "Thaika", was no description of the land/area and did not satisfy the requirement of law to establish place of occurrence. The application for registr ation of criminal case must contain particulars adequately revealing the locality and the land where alleged occurrence took place. None mentioning of the description of the place of occurrence and the fact that the petitioner is one of the development partner of the LDA indicates that the Respondents No. 3 to 6 did not appro ach the learned Ex-ofiicio Justice of Peace with clean hands. While approaching the Court, a litigant must state correct facts and come with clean hands. In every case careful exercise is also necessary to ensure that the allegations are not motivated by extraneous considerations and imposes an obligation upon the litigant to disclose the true facts and approach the Court with clean hands. Sections 22-A, 22-B, Cr.P.C empowered the justice of peace for issuance of directions for registration of case but this power was never supposed to be exercised in a mechanical manner . The Courts were never supposed to shut their eyes from other aspects of the case and to pass order for registration of case on false applications of the complainant.
4. For the foregoing reasons, petition in hand stands accepted and impugned order dated 06-05-2014 passed by Ex-of ficio Justice of Peace/Addl. Sessions Judge, Lahore is hereby set aside .
